How much do movers in Lake Grove, NY typically cost?

Local moves in Lake Grove usually run between $100 and $200 per hour depending on crew size and how much you’re moving. A typical two-bedroom apartment takes about four to six hours with a three-person crew, so you’re looking at $600 to $1,200 for a straightforward local move.

Long distance moving companies calculate differently, usually by weight and distance. A move from Lake Grove to another state could range from $2,000 to $8,000 depending on how much you’re taking and how far you’re going. We give you a detailed quote upfront so there’s no guessing.

The price also depends on what else you need. Packing services, storage, or specialty item handling like pianos or antiques add to the cost, but they also save you time and reduce the risk of damage. Lake Grove’s cost of living is higher than most of New York, so expect moving costs here to reflect that reality. What matters is that you’re getting experienced movers who won’t waste your time or break your things.

If you’re packing yourself, have everything boxed and labeled by the time we arrive. That keeps the move efficient and the cost down. Disassemble furniture if you can, especially bed frames and large tables, but if you’d rather we handle that, just let us know ahead of time.

Clear pathways through your home so we’re not navigating around clutter or tripping hazards. If you’re in a building, confirm elevator reservations and make sure we have access to loading zones. Lake Grove has parking restrictions in some areas, and the last thing anyone wants is a ticket or towing situation on moving day.

Set aside valuables, important documents, and anything you’re transporting yourself. We’re insured and careful, but you’ll feel better keeping passports, jewelry, and medications with you. If you have items that need special handling like artwork, antiques, or electronics, point those out when we arrive so we can pack them appropriately.

The more organized you are upfront, the smoother the move goes. We’ve seen it both ways, and preparation makes a measurable difference in timing and stress levels.

Yes, we’re fully licensed and insured for both local and long distance moving. Long distance moves across state lines require federal licensing through the FMCSA, and we maintain all required credentials and insurance coverage to operate legally and protect your belongings in transit.

Insurance matters more on long distance moves because there’s more time on the road and more potential for issues. We carry liability coverage and offer additional valuation options if you’re moving high-value items. We’ll walk through what’s covered and what your options are when we quote the job.

A lot of moving horror stories come from unlicensed or underinsured companies that lowball the price and then hold belongings hostage or disappear when something goes wrong. We’ve been doing this long enough to know that proper licensing and insurance aren’t optional. They’re the baseline for operating professionally, and they’re part of why customers trust us with long distance relocations from Lake Grove to other states.

Two to four weeks is ideal, especially if you’re moving during summer when demand peaks. Lake Grove sees a lot of moving activity from May through September because families want to relocate before the school year starts, and that’s when local movers get booked solid.

If you’re moving in the off-season or mid-month, you have more flexibility. We’ve accommodated moves with just a few days’ notice when the schedule allows. But if you’re on a tight timeline or moving during peak season, booking early gives you better availability and less stress.

Last-minute moves are possible, and we’ve handled plenty of them, but you’re rolling the dice on availability. If your closing date or lease expiration is set, don’t wait. Get on the calendar as soon as you know when you’re moving. You can always adjust details later, but securing the date matters most.
